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Birchington-on-Sea to Priesthill & Darnley start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Birchington-on-Sea to Priesthill & Darnley start from £152.50 one way, or £217.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Birchington-on-Sea to Priesthill & Darnley are available for £233.90 one way, or £467.80 return

Facilities and Amenities at Birchington-on-Sea

At Birchington-on-Sea station, travellers will find essential amenities to ease their journey. For ticket purchase and collection, the station is equipped with a ticket office open every morning from Monday to Saturday until early afternoon. Ticket machines are also on hand for quick purchasing or collection, and you'll find them conveniently accessible from the station forecourt.

Accessibility is a key feature of this station with step-free access available, though there may be some limitations depending on the direction of travel. Help is readily available with staff assistance and help points marking several spots around the station. While there are no waiting room facilities, a seating area is provided for those needing a short respite before their train arrives.

For those driving to the station, parking is managed by APCOA Parking and offers 28 spaces with designated accessible spaces. Bicycles are also catered for with ten sheltered spaces where cycles can be stowed. However, you won't find food or shopping outlets, so it's wise to come prepared or visit local shops in the town center if needed.

Facilities and Services at the Station

While Priesthill & Darnley may not offer the grandeur of larger terminals, it ensures that necessary services are within your reach. Ticket machines are ready to assist you,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ets seamlessly. Though there is no manned ticket office, the presence of smartcard validators keeps it modern and efficient. Accessibility-wise, the station provides part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ility needs on one side of the station, although it's noted that embarking on certain platforms could require extra care due to stepping distances.

In terms of assistance, travelers will find help points to address basic inquiries and receive updates via departure screens and announcements. Those in need of more extensive support might find assistance lacking, as staff help isn't consistently available. For any issues or lost items, assistance is reachable through customer service contacts, and CCTV ensures an added element of security.
